Den är inte designad för att skriva program, precis på samma sätt som den inte är gjord för mattematik/statistik etc. Det är en large language model gjorde med machine learning, som rent generellt "gissar" sig till vad nästa ord är i en mening, baserat på statistik den samlat om vad som är vanligast etc.
Den förstår inte det den skriver, inte ens lite! Och oavsett var på internet den lärt sig om olika programmeringsspråk, kanske stackoverflow, så lär den ha fått läsa kod som inte heller fungerar, men det vet den inte!
Den är dock ändå ett bra verktyg för en programmerare, men för att hjälpa till på olika sätt, men inte att sköta allt skapande.
Den är tex riktigt bra på att skapa regex utifrån en beskringing.
Ett väldigt enkelt och inkomplett exempel:
-write a regex that checks if an email is valid
"/^[^\s@]+@[^\s@]+\.[^\s@]+$/"
Man inser snabbt att denna inte är optimal, och ber den förbättra:
-what if the email contains a subdomain
"/^[^\s@]+@[^\s@]+\.[^\s@]+(\.[^\s@]+)*$/"
Fortfarande inte optimal, men genom att prata mer med den kan man få fram önskat resultat så småningom.
Så som verktyg är den användbar, men inte för att skriva kompletta komplexa program.
Jag är inte helt säker på vad regex är ens, men vår proxy på företaget använder regex för att definiera adresser som är tillåtna eller blockerade att surfa på. Men vi kopierar bara av föregående regex till nästa inlägg vi gör.
Den är tex riktigt bra på att skapa regex utifrån en beskringing.
Ett väldigt enkelt och inkomplett exempel:
-write a regex that checks if an email is valid
"/^[^\s@]+@[^\s@]+\.[^\s@]+$/"
Man inser snabbt att denna inte är optimal, och ber den förbättra:
-what if the email contains a subdomain
"/^[^\s@]+@[^\s@]+\.[^\s@]+(\.[^\s@]+)*$/"
Fortfarande inte optimal, men genom att prata mer med den kan man få fram önskat resultat så småningom.
"riktigt bra". Jag vet inte jag. Det är på riktig nybörjarprogrammeringsnivå och den verkar inte tänka igenom det alls knappt. Jag skulle ge en människa betyget "riktigt dåligt". ChatGPT får nog läsa om RFC822 ett par gånger till.
Det bästa svaret den skulle kunna ge är antagligen en fråga: "varför i helvete vill du använda ett eget regex för att validera en mailadress?". Men så långt verkar den ju inte tänka precis.
__________________
Senast redigerad av anetregor 2023-02-19 kl. 23:32.
"riktigt bra". Jag vet inte jag. Det är på riktig nybörjarprogrammeringsnivå och den verkar inte tänka igenom det alls knappt. Jag skulle ge en människa betyget "riktigt dåligt". ChatGPT får nog läsa om RFC822 ett par gånger till.
Det bästa svaret den skulle kunna ge är antagligen en fråga: "varför i helvete vill du använda ett eget regex för att validera en mailadress?". Men så långt verkar den ju inte tänka precis.
Riktigt bra kanske var lite överdrivet, men använder man inte regex så regelbundet är det ett kraftfullt verktyg.
Och även om man använder det ofta är det enklare och snabbare att tänka i talat språk än i regex:
-create a regex that validates a password so it contains at least 1 capital letter, 1 special character, with minimum length of 8.
"^(?=.*[A-Z])(?=.*[!@#$%^&*()_+])(?=.{8,}).*$"
Och även bra på att förklara vad en regex gör:
- explain this regex: ^(?=.*[A-Z])(?=.*[!@#$%^&*()_+])(?=.{8,}).*$
"The regular expression "^(?=.[A-Z])(?=.[!@#$%^&()_+])(?=.{8,}).$" matches any string that:
Starts at the beginning of a line (^).
Contains at least one uppercase letter ([A-Z]), as indicated by the positive lookahead (?=.*[A-Z]).
Contains at least one special character (!@#$%^&()_+), as indicated by the positive lookahead (?=.[!@#$%^&*()_+]).
Is at least 8 characters long, as indicated by the positive lookahead (?=.{8,}).
Contains any characters (.*).
Ends at the end of a line ($).
In other words, this regular expression is looking for a string that is at least 8 characters long and contains at least one uppercase letter and one special character. This pattern could be used, for example, to enforce strong password requirements in a website or application."
Detta ersätter givetvis inte en människa, men använt på rätt sett är det ett bra verktyg som kan förenkla ens arbete inom många områden. Inte ersätta det!
Riktigt bra kanske var lite överdrivet, men använder man inte regex så regelbundet är det ett kraftfullt verktyg.
Och även om man använder det ofta är det enklare och snabbare att tänka i talat språk än i regex:
-create a regex that validates a password so it contains at least 1 capital letter, 1 special character, with minimum length of 8.
"^(?=.*[A-Z])(?=.*[!@#$%^&*()_+])(?=.{8,}).*$"
Och även bra på att förklara vad en regex gör:
- explain this regex: ^(?=.*[A-Z])(?=.*[!@#$%^&*()_+])(?=.{8,}).*$
"The regular expression "^(?=.[A-Z])(?=.[!@#$%^&()_+])(?=.{8,}).$" matches any string that:
Starts at the beginning of a line (^).
Contains at least one uppercase letter ([A-Z]), as indicated by the positive lookahead (?=.*[A-Z]).
Contains at least one special character (!@#$%^&()_+), as indicated by the positive lookahead (?=.[!@#$%^&*()_+]).
Is at least 8 characters long, as indicated by the positive lookahead (?=.{8,}).
Contains any characters (.*).
Ends at the end of a line ($).
In other words, this regular expression is looking for a string that is at least 8 characters long and contains at least one uppercase letter and one special character. This pattern could be used, for example, to enforce strong password requirements in a website or application."
Detta ersätter givetvis inte en människa, men använt på rätt sett är det ett bra verktyg som kan förenkla ens arbete inom många områden. Inte ersätta det!
I det här fallet fungerar inte regexen då jag testar den. Jag orkar inte felsöka om det är regex-testaren som krånglar, om det är fel syntax för regex-testaren eller vad det här. Jag skulle även säga här att om ChatGPT tänkte lite längre så skulle den undra varför man vill lösa det här problemet med regex (där går nog meningarna isär iofs. I emailfallet bör dom sällan gå isär - vilket aktuellt språk hittar man inte någon färdig mailvalidering för 2023?). Ett par (beroende på språk, så klart) rader kod gör samma validering mycket mer läsbart och debug-vänligt.
Jag ska fila på lite frågor/diskussion jag kan ge ChatGPT kring lite olösta programmeringsproblem jag har, som ingen av dom jag gett problemet lyckats lösa. AI:n lär fixa det då det är enkla problem att specifiera. Men det lär ligga ett antal år framåt i tiden innan den kan lösa dom problemen. Där är det regex inblandat!
Rätt svar är 141,966,484.
Den har väl ingen funktion för att räkna exakt. Men ändå lustigt att den kommer i närheten bara baserat på inlärd text.
Men om man kopplar ihop det här systemet med en vanlig dator, internet, och existerande talsyntes, taligenkänning och AI-baserad bildanalys, så kan man något få något spännande. Känns ändå som att AI har accelererat senaste åren, från att ha legat och puttrat ett tag.
Man kanske även kan koppla ihop den med en kvantdator?
Om sedan gptn lär sig av samtliga användare i realtid och vi får alternativa gpts som ej är censurerade av pk trams vad händer då? Har vi då skapat en gud?
Man kanske även kan koppla ihop den med en kvantdator?
Om sedan gptn lär sig av samtliga användare i realtid och vi får alternativa gpts som ej är censurerade av pk trams vad händer då? Har vi då skapat en gud?
Är din gudsbild att han är icke-PK dvs oempatisk, fördomsfull, omoralisk, höger eller nationalistisk? Okej gamla testamentets Gud var rätt straffande, krigisk och med bronsåldersmoral, han hade ett utvalt folk. Dock hade han vissa vänsterinslag - han uppmanade ibland befolkningen att ta hand om flyktingar, ibland inte, och att förvalta naturen. Jesus var dock tydligt pacifist, och definitivt antirasist. I sina liknelser vände han upp och ned på den tidens fördomar om vilka som var "sämre" folk, synen på vänstrande kvinnor, slavar, överlöpare till de romerska ockupanterna, fromma, smutsiga, osv. Lite som att vänsterdagisfröknar idag berättar normkritiska sagor där man vänder upp och ned på vad som är manligt/kvinnligt och typiskt för andra grupper. Den första kristna församlingen var globalistisk eftersom den gjorde insamlingar till kristna i andra ändar av världen.
Så om ChatGPT vidareutvecklar sin politiska korrekthet dvs sina etiska principer så kan den börja likna en gud.
Är din gudsbild att han är icke-PK dvs oempatisk, fördomsfull, omoralisk, höger eller nationalistisk? Okej gamla testamentets Gud var rätt straffande, krigisk och med bronsåldersmoral, han hade ett utvalt folk. Dock hade han vissa vänsterinslag - han uppmanade ibland befolkningen att ta hand om flyktingar, ibland inte, och att förvalta naturen. Jesus var dock tydligt pacifist, och definitivt antirasist. I sina liknelser vände han upp och ned på den tidens fördomar om vilka som var "sämre" folk, synen på vänstrande kvinnor, slavar, överlöpare till de romerska ockupanterna, fromma, smutsiga, osv. Lite som att vänsterdagisfröknar idag berättar normkritiska sagor där man vänder upp och ned på vad som är manligt/kvinnligt och typiskt för andra grupper. Den första kristna församlingen var globalistisk eftersom den gjorde insamlingar till kristna i andra ändar av världen.
Så om ChatGPT vidareutvecklar sin politiska korrekthet dvs sina etiska principer så kan den börja likna en gud.
Jag menar bara att den alltid ska sträva efter att säga sanningen. Vore coolt att ha en sån röstbaserad liten nalle att prata med
Inte förvånande blev slutsatsen att den bara var någon procent human generated. Bad den om att skriva som en 13-åring och lyckades få upp det till 6%. Men i sista försöket lyckades den nå upp till 98% human generated.
Det jag skrev till den var följande:
1: Give me a summary of ww2
World War II (WWII) was a global war that lasted from 1939 to 1945, involving the majority of the world's nations, including all of the great powers, organized into two opposing military alliances: the Allies and the Axis. The war was characterized by some of the most devastating military conflicts and atrocities in human history, including the Holocaust, the use of nuclear weapons, and massive civilian casualties.
The origins of the war can be traced back to the Treaty of Versailles, which ended World War I and imposed punitive measures on Germany. This, combined with the global economic crisis of the 1930s, contributed to the rise of fascist governments in Germany, Italy, and Japan. These countries sought to expand their territories and exert their influence over other nations, leading to a series of aggressive actions that eventually led to the outbreak of war.
The war was fought on multiple fronts, including Europe, Africa, Asia, and the Pacific. The Allies, consisting of the United States, Great Britain, and the Soviet Union, among others, ultimately emerged victorious. The war resulted in the deaths of approximately 70 million people, including six million Jews who were murdered in the Holocaust.
In addition to the devastating loss of life, the war had far-reaching political, economic, and social consequences. It led to the emergence of the United States and the Soviet Union as superpowers, the creation of the United Nations, and significant changes in global political alliances. The war also sparked major technological advances, including the development of nuclear weapons, radar, and jet engines.
2: adapt this summary so it looks like a 13 year old student has written it.
World War II, also known as WWII, was a really big war that happened a long time ago, from 1939 to 1945. Lots of countries were involved, and they split into two sides: the Allies and the Axis. The war was super bad, with lots of fighting and really bad things happening to people. Some of the worst things were the Holocaust and the use of nuclear bombs.
The war started because some countries wanted more power and land, and they did some mean things to get what they wanted. It was fought all over the world, in places like Europe, Africa, Asia, and the Pacific.
In the end, the Allies won, but lots of people died. The war was really important because it changed the world a lot. Some of the big changes were that the United States and the Soviet Union became really powerful, and they made the United Nations. The war also made lots of new technology, like nuclear bombs, radar, and jet engines.
3: my AI detector say it's 3% human generated, make it much more likely it's written by a 13 year old student
WWII was a humongous war that happened a really long time ago, from 1939 to 1945. Like, lots of countries were involved, and they split up into two sides: the Allies and the Axis. It was a really bad war, with lots of fighting and really, really awful things happening to people. Some of the absolute worst things were the Holocaust and the use of nuclear bombs.
The war started because some countries were greedy and wanted more land and power, so they did some really mean things to get what they wanted. It was fought all over the world, in places like Europe, Africa, Asia, and the Pacific.
In the end, the Allies won, but tons of people died. The war was super important because it changed the world in a lot of ways. Like, the United States and the Soviet Union became really powerful, and they made the United Nations. Also, the war made a bunch of new technology, like nuclear bombs, radar, and jet engines.
4: This is 6% human generated according to my detector. Can you get it to at least 50%?
World War II was a huge war that happened a really long time ago, from 1939 to 1945. Like, lots of countries were involved, and they split up into two groups: the good guys (Allies) and the bad guys (Axis). It was a really, really bad war, with lots of fighting and terrible things happening to people. Some of the worst things were the Holocaust, where lots of people were killed just because of who they were, and the bombs dropped on Japan, which were super, super scary.
The war started because some countries wanted more power and land, and they did some really bad things to get it. It was fought all over the world, in places like Europe, Africa, Asia, and the Pacific. The fighting was super intense and lasted for a really long time.
In the end, the good guys won, but a whole lot of people died. The war was a really, really big deal because it changed the world in a lot of ways. Like, the United States and the Soviet Union became really, really powerful, and they made a group called the United Nations to help keep peace in the world. Also, the war led to a lot of new technology, like planes and tanks and bombs that were even scarier than before.
5: oh, it's now 0%
World War II was a really, really big war that happened a long time ago, from 1939 to 1945. It was fought between the Allies (the good guys) and the Axis (the bad guys). There were lots of countries involved and it was really bad because lots of people got hurt or killed. Some of the worst things that happened were the Holocaust and the atomic bombs.
The war started because some countries wanted more power and land, so they did some really mean things to get it. The fighting happened all over the world, like in Europe, Africa, Asia, and the Pacific.
In the end, the good guys won, but lots and lots of people died. The war changed the world a whole bunch. For example, the United States became a really big power, and they made a group called the United Nations to try to keep peace. The war also led to new inventions like atomic bombs, airplanes, and other cool stuff.
6: 2% now, try to make some typical grammar and spelling errors made by a 13 year old.
OMG, World War II was a HUGE war that happened like forever ago, from 1939 to 1945! It was between the good guys (Allies) and the bad guys (Axis). There were tons of countries involved, and it was really bad cuz lots of people got hurt or killed. The Holocaust and the atomic bombs were like the worst things ever!
The war started cuz some countries wanted more power and land, so they did some really mean things to get it. The fighting happened all over the world, in places like Europe, Africa, Asia, and the Pacific.
In the end, the good guys won, but like so many people died. The war changed the world like a whole lot. The United States became super powerful, and they made a group called the United Nations to try and keep the peace. Also, the war brought about new inventions like atomic bombs, airplanes, and other cool stuff.
7: great you made it, 98% human. You are a human now!
Jag menar bara att den alltid ska sträva efter att säga sanningen. Vore coolt att ha en sån röstbaserad liten nalle att prata med
Sådana finns säkert redan?
Nej det finns inte och kommer aldrig finnas publikt tillgängligt heller.
För att bygga och träna upp en sådan AI behöver man tillgång till mycket data och därför behöver det tas fram av stora företag som t.ex. sökmotorföretag (Google m.fl).
Dessa företag kommer aldrig släppa lös en AI utan politisk agenda.
Nej det finns inte och kommer aldrig finnas publikt tillgängligt heller.
För att bygga och träna upp en sådan AI behöver man tillgång till mycket data och därför behöver det tas fram av stora företag som t.ex. sökmotorföretag (Google m.fl).
Dessa företag kommer aldrig släppa lös en AI utan politisk agenda.
Finns marknaden så kommer produkten att göras och marknaden finns.
Kolla bara på alla nya sexdolls.
När 5g blir vanligt så kommer det finnas tillräckligt med data, och via nätet så kommer ju dessa prylar allt eftersom bli manipulerade, så att även kunden blir manipulerad, men det kommer ske först när kunden är beroende av produkten, precis som vi är idag av tex mobiltelefoner.
Finns marknaden så kommer produkten att göras och marknaden finns.
Kolla bara på alla nya sexdolls.
När 5g blir vanligt så kommer det finnas tillräckligt med data, och via nätet så kommer ju dessa prylar allt eftersom bli manipulerade, så att även kunden blir manipulerad, men det kommer ske först när kunden är beroende av produkten, precis som vi är idag av tex mobiltelefoner.
Nej det är inte jämförbart då sexdolls kan tillverkas av ett stort antal företag.
AI som ChatGpt kan bara utvecklas av ett fåtal aktörer, big tech, och dessa har en politisk agenda. En annan viktig skillnad är också att du kan styra folks tankar och åsikter med AI vilket du inte kan med sexdolls. AI ger alltså extrem makt över hela världens befolkning och dessa maktintressen är viktigare än allt annat. Makt är pengar.